Disney's MGM Studios opened April 1989.  This park is supposed to have a very Hollywood feel to it.  This park was inspired by many movies.  It's name is even a movie making company.  MGM stands for Metro Goldwyn Mayer.
The biggest attraction in the MGM theme park would have to be The Twilight Zone Tower of Terror.  This 199 ft. tower is the tallest ride in any Disney theme park.  The designers got their inspiration from the old Twilight Zone episodes.  This ride is a look-alike of the real Hollywood Hotel.
